Output e8d3143499f6efb052c9478a89513bebe71c0636be31b8de7fc594a3e82c9a72:0

value
1123559325
script pubkey
OP_0 OP_PUSHBYTES_20 23882abba43a5104d44b69808977670a5c0a8ff0
address
bc1qywyz4way8fgsf4ztdxqgjam8pfwq4rlsw25gl8
transaction
e8d3143499f6efb052c9478a89513bebe71c0636be31b8de7fc594a3e82c9a72
confirmations
307518
spent
true